G35X 2004 : No manual mode... ???
My 2004 X won't shift to the manual mode. It always stay on D. I scanned the ECU (no check Engine light) and i have P1815 Manual mode switch... What is the problem ? Where is that switch ? I searched on Google and didn't find any answer...
Thanks for your help !

My 06 has had issues and I basically never go into it anymore, these are intermittent and not consistent.
Originally it would only down shift like 1 in 10 tries, but always upshift, then later I had issues where it would start down shifting one by one on its own and fairly quick and I'd quickly have to go back to auto otherwise I'd be driving like 50+ in 1st gear and no way to bump up, lastly it either doesn't register at all and still says D or I might be working fine for a minute or two and then randomly pop itself back to D without moving the shifter.
I had it diagnosed like 3.5 years back and the dealer wanted $600 or so to replace the whole unit which I passed on. I also found some write up or video claiming to tear things down to get to the contacts and try to clean them or maybe replace them, but again it isn't worth that much hassle to me.
I've never had a check engine light for it though and I don't recall ever getting a code for anything related to it when I have scanned with the UpRev cable and software.
